Transaction

e35079a3d7bb60cb5eb8108cdc62f2a91ee516fc9b6aa400e5626e29ddbe80cd
419,664 confirmations
Timestamp
1523947959
Block518,583
Fee13,870 sats
Fee rate5 sats/vB
view on mempool.space

Inputs & Outputs